Data errors to complete Fabric Data Factory Tutorial

Seems like to lot of bugs loading the data. I am not able to complete  Copy from Azure Blob Storage to Lakehouse - Microsoft Fabric | Microsoft Learn tutorial due to bad data sample. Here is the error I am getting when I try to load the data. I hope this will be fixed soon.

 

ErrorCode=DelimitedTextBadDataDetected,'Type=Microsoft.DataTransfer.Common.Shared.HybridDeliveryException,Message=Bad data is found at line 9115 in source moviesDB2.csv.,Source=Microsoft.DataTransfer.ClientLibrary,''Type=CsvHelper.BadDataException,Message=You can ignore bad data by setting BadDataFound to null. IReader state: ColumnCount: 5 CurrentIndex: 1 HeaderRecord: ["movies","Title","genresgenregenre","YEAR","Rating"] IParser state: ByteCount: 0 CharCount: 449361 Row: 9115 RawRow: 9115 Count: 5 RawRecord: Hidden because ExceptionMessagesContainRawData is false. ,Source=CsvHelper,'
